Hello! I have gotten my PR and will be landing in December. I've applied to NCA and waiting for my assessment report. While I prepare for the NCA exams, what are my options for getting a basic entry level job in the legal field on the basis of Indian Law degree? Also, isn't LLM in Common law a better option than doing credit courses from a Uni as essentially one would be spending a significant amount but also get a degree in the case of LLM? Instead of just getting the nca courses Thanks in advance. Yours videos have been very enlightening.
Hi Vinay! Thanks for the positive feedback :) You could start with a receptionist job at a law firm to get a foot in the door. You have to be okay with the fact that you’re gonna have to start from scratch. The Indian Law Degree in terms of usefulness doesn’t mean much here, since the legal system is different. But yes, it does get you a foot in the door if your personality makes a mark on the employer. Yes LLM CL is definitely the way to go when compared to individual credit subjects.
